Vendor guidelines and agreement are documents that outline the terms, conditions, and expectations between a business and its vendors. They provide a framework for the relationship, detailing compliance requirements, performance metrics, and obligations of both parties.
Typically, any business that engages with external vendors for goods or services is required to file vendor guidelines and agreements to ensure compliance and clarity in the vendor relationship.
To fill out vendor guidelines and agreement, you should carefully review each section, provide accurate information regarding the vendor, comply with the stated requirements, and ensure all signatures are obtained where necessary before submission.
The purpose of vendor guidelines and agreement is to establish clear expectations, ensure compliance with laws and regulations, mitigate risks, protect both parties, and create a mutual understanding of the partnership.
The information typically required includes the vendor's business details, scope of services/products, compliance commitments, performance standards, payment terms, and signatures of both parties confirming the agreement.
